For sale in U.S. and Canada only-- Signs of weakness appeared in the British Empire in the early 20th century, symbolized by the Gandhi-inspired independence movement in India. Despite colonial unity in fighting the Nazis in World War II, British power was greatly weakened, and its vast empire began to unravel. While India achieved its independence in 1947, its subsequent partition ensured a long legacy of violence.
